Mayo Mayo

Released on March 31, 2025 by Exkee
Mayo Mayo
Login to add this game to your backlog

Summary

Discover Mayo Mayo, a Match-4 game where strategy and agility are key. Chain clever combos, solve captivating puzzles, and break records. Challenge your friends or improve your skills solo in this competitive adventure full of surprises.
Available on: PC (Microsoft Windows)

Recent Players

No players found, be the first player to add this game to your backlog

Similar Games